This paper presents a comparative study of FEA with the Zick’s method of analysis for a two saddles-supported horizontal cylindrical tank. Zick’s method is an analytical method commonly used in horizontal vessel support design. We used two methods to calculate local stresses in selected areas with the findings that the results of these two methods produced very agreement. These results are used to verify the FEA for this application. We then used FEA to get more detailed information about stress distribution, which cannot be obtained using the Zick’s method. FEA was further used to study the buckling behavior of the object and to determine some critical parameters of the object, e.g., the vacuum ring weld size with consideration of both external and internal loads.
